Zillow Motivated Seller Leads — price cuts, stale listings, under-assessed homes
Not a list of houses for sale. A ranked list of owners who look ready to deal.
See it run
Every lead carries a 0-100 motivation score and the reasons behind it, so you can see in one glance why it scored:
85 | 1704 Shelbourne Dr, Austin, TX 78752$395,000 | 3bd 2ba | 201 days | SINGLE_FAMILYprice cut $25,000 · 201 days on market · 34% under assessed value
That is a real lead from a test run. A house that has sat for 201 days, cut its price by $25,000, and is listed a third below what the county says it is worth.
What the score is built from
| Signal | Points | Why it matters |
|---|---|---|
| Price cut of $25,000 or more | 30 | A published cut is a public admission the first price failed |
| Any price cut | 20 | |
| Cut of 10% or more off the original | 15 | Size of the climb-down |
| 120+ days on market | 25 | The listing is stale and the seller knows it |
| 60-119 days | 15 | |
| 30-59 days | 5 | |
| 20%+ under county assessed value | 20 | Distress, or a hurry |
| 10-19% under assessed | 10 | |
| For sale by owner | 15 | No agent in the middle |
| Pre-foreclosure auction | 30 | The strongest signal there is |
What is deliberately not scored: Zillow marks nearly every listing as absentee-owned, so that flag cannot tell one lead from another. It ships on the record as a filter, and scores zero. A signal that is always true is not a signal.
What you get per lead
Address, city, state, ZIP, coordinates. Price, price change amount, the price-cut label with its date, days since the cut. Days on market. County assessed value and the percentage the asking price sits below it. Beds, baths, living area, lot size, home type, status. For sale by owner, by agent, new construction, pre-foreclosure. Broker name, photo, and the Zillow link.

Reliability, said plainly
Zillow refuses about half of all requests, and nearly all from datacenter IPs. This Actor is built around that fact rather than pretending otherwise:
- Every request goes through a US residential exit with a browser-grade fingerprint.
- Each retry leaves from a different exit, because retrying on a refused address just gets refused again. Up to six attempts per page.
RUN_SUMMARYreports pages served, pages refused and megabytes used, so you can see what the run actually cost.- A page that never comes through is logged and skipped; the sweep continues to the next location.
About 41 homes per page, and Zillow stops paginating past 20 pages per search.
Pricing
Pay per delivered lead. Filtered-out listings cost you nothing — you are charged only for records that reach your dataset, after the score and filters have run. Leads arrive sorted by motivation score, so a capped run keeps the best ones.
Data source
Public property listings on Zillow. Records are property listings and their public marketing data. No personal data about owners or buyers is collected.
